Xzilarator was offered as a set of construction plans for a homebuilt “reverse trike” (two front wheels, one rear) intended to use mass-produced motorcycle components within a custom chassis. The design was presented as a two-seat, fully faired trike, built around a welded steel frame and configured to integrate the engine and rear drivetrain from a Honda Gold Wing.
